Cleveland Clinic'sDepartment of Regional is currently seeking a Board Eligible/Certified Radiologistto join theImaging Instituteas a Procedural Radiologist at Ashtabula County Medical Center . The successful candidate will join a team of 2 established radiologists, who are part of the larger Department of Regional Radiology of over 100 radiologists.

Formal fellowship training is preferred. Staff candidates should be comfortable with Organ biopsies (Lung, Liver, Kidney, and Thyroid) and Drainages (Chest, Abdomen, and Pelvis).

The Department of Regional Radiology includes an extensive system of community hospitals and ambulatory care facilities as well as imaging centers in the Greater Cleveland, Ohio area. All departments and outpatient facilities are fully networked (imaging and RIS).

We are a stable, relatively large group with some of the most current technology available. This continues to evolve as the Cleveland Clinic continues to invest in radiology for what is among the larger single vendor integrated PACS-RIS-voice recognition systems in the U.S.

Cleveland Clinic offers a very competitive salary enhanced with an attractive benefits package. We offer a pleasant, stable and collegial work environment with an unmatched quality of life.

Ashtabula County Medical Center (ACMC), an affiliate of Cleveland Clinic, is a 249-bed acute care community hospital fully accredited by the Joint Commission receiving several national recognitions from groups such as Leap Frog and Health Grades for our quality and patient safety. ACMC is the only full service hospital in Ashtabula County: 98,000 County Population, 35,000 Emergency Room Visits, 4,500 Admissions, 8,500 Surgical Cases, 220,000+ Office Visits.

Ashtabula is a Lakefront community, located in Northeastern Ohio less than 1 hour from Cleveland, OH and Erie, PA.; 3 hours to the Canadian border; 4 hours Southwest of Toronto . Cleveland Clinic is one of the world's largest and busiest health centers. Patients come to Cleveland Clinic from all over the world. We offer advanced treatment for all illnesses and disorders of the body. We enjoy a strong reputation for outstanding quality care. U.S News & World Report has declared that we are the number two hospital in the country. In cardiology and cardiac surgery, we lead the nation.

Our Heart Center has been ranked number one in America for 21 years in row in U.S. News and World Report. Cleveland Clinic's Glickman Urological & Kidney Institute and Digestive Disease Institute are ranked very near the top, and our specialties of orthopaedics, otolaryngology, nephrology, neurology/neurological surgery, rheumatology, pulmonary, endocrinology, gynecology, ophthalmology and geriatrics are each among America's ten best in their fields.

Other specialties noted for national excellence include cancer and psychiatry. Cleveland Clinic Children's offers highly specialized pediatric care in a family-centered atmosphere. It has been ranked the best children's hospital in Ohio by Child magazine.

Cleveland Clinic was founded in 1921 as a not-for-profit group practice, integrating clinical and hospital care with research and physician education. In addition to our Cleveland location, we have Cleveland Clinic Florida, with a unified medical campus in Weston, Florida, offering the full spectrum of care.

Cleveland Clinic has more than 3,000 salaried physicians on staff, representing approximately 120 specialties and subspecialties. In 2015, they provided a total of 6.62 million visits. Patients came to us from across America and from more than 180 nations. We also lead an extensive system of community hospitals in Cleveland called the Cleveland Clinic Hospitals.

This system is made up of Cleveland Clinic and Fairview Hospital, Lutheran Hospital, Marymount Hospital, Euclid Hospital, Hillcrest Hospital, Medina Hospital, South Pointe Hospital, Akron General Hospital and the soon to open Avon Hospital. With 4,450 staffed beds, Cleveland Clinic Hospitals offers broad geographic coverage, a full continuum of care, improved quality and lower cost of care to Northeast Ohio residents.
